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/nuiipointerexception/nuii.dev

6th iteration of my portfolio
https://github.com/nuiipointerexception/nuii.dev

javascript portfolio svelte tailwind turborepo typescript website

Last synced: 4 days ago
JSON representation

6th iteration of my portfolio

Awesome Lists containing this project

README

        

# nuii.dev - Portfolio

Hey, this might be a bit overengineered for a portfolio, but i created this to try out Svelte and thought it would be a good time to do some rebranding for myself.

## Screenshots

Will be added as soon as some eye candy is available.

## What's inside?

This Turborepo includes the following packages/apps:

### Apps and Packages

- `@nuii/web`: a [SvelteKit](https://kit.svelte.dev/) app serving as the main portfolio website
- `@nuii/ui`: A comprehensive UI package for the site.

## Technologies Used

This project leverages a variety of cutting-edge technologies:

- [SvelteKit](https://kit.svelte.dev/): Full-stack framework for building web applications
- [Turborepo](https://turbo.build/repo): High-performance build system for JavaScript and TypeScript codebases
- [TypeScript](https://www.typescriptlang.org/): Typed superset of JavaScript
- [Bun](https://bun.sh/): All-in-one JavaScript runtime & toolkit
- [Tailwind CSS](https://tailwindcss.com/): Utility-first CSS framework

### Clone and Setup

To get started with nuii.dev, follow these steps:

```bash
# Clone the repository
git clone https://github.com/nuiipointerexception/nuii.dev.git
cd nuii.dev

# Install dependencies
bun i
```

### Build

To build all apps and packages, run the following command:

```
bun run build
```

### Develop

To develop all apps and packages, run the following command:

```
bun run dev